Angarsky District

Angarsky District is an administrative and municipal district, one of the thirty-three in Irkutsk Oblast, Russia. It is located in the southwest of the oblast. The area of the district is 1,150 square kilometers . Its administrative center is the city of Angarsk (which is not administratively a part of the district). Population: 12,010; 11,574.

Mal'ta-Buret' culture

The Mal'ta-Buret' culture is an archaeological culture of the Upper Paleolithic (ca. 18,000 to 15,000 BP) on the upper Angara River in the area west of Lake Baikal in the Irkutsk Oblast, Siberia, Russian Federation. The type sites are named for the villages of Mal'ta (Мальта), Usolsky District and Buret' (Буреть), Bokhansky District.
